Many of the bones in a bird's body are hollow, making the bird lightweight and better adapted to flying. Birds also have feathers that make flight easier. Long feathers on the wings and tail help birds balance and steer and other feathers provide insulation and protect birds from the sun's ultraviolet rays.
Subsequently, question is, how are the birds feet adapted to life on land? Sometimes birds even use their feet to defend themselves. Birds' feet are covered with heavily scaled skin. The feet don't have very many nerves, blood vessels or muscles. This is what enables a bird to land on cold metal perches or walk on ice when temperatures drop.

Flapping flight Flapping involves two stages: the down-stroke, which provides the majority of the thrust, and the up-stroke, which can also (depending on the bird's wings) provide some thrust.What is Volant adaptation?

Most birds have four toes, typically three facing forward and one pointing backward. In a typical perching bird, they consist respectively of 3, 4, 5 and 2 phalanges. Others, like the ostrich, have only two toes (didactyl feet). The first digit, called the hallux, is homologous to the human big toe.
